Security Audits
|
ALSO CALLED: Network Security Audits, Auditing (Computer Security), IT Security Audits, Computer Audits, Audits, and Auditing
DEFINITION: A security audit is a systematic evaluation of the security of acompany's information system by measuring how well it conforms to aset of established criteria. A thorough audit typically assesses the security of the system's physical configuration and environment, software, information handling processes,
